Nagola, Rajasthan: A Glimpse into Rural Life


What is this place?

Tranquil Village – I see Nagola as a tranquil village nestled in the heart of Rajasthan, India. It offers a window into the traditional rural lifestyle and cultural fabric of the region, far from the bustling tourist trails.

Why people come here

Authentic Charm – People typically visit Nagola to experience the authentic charm of a Rajasthani village. It's a place for those seeking cultural immersion, observing local customs, and enjoying a peaceful escape from urban environments.

What to expect

Serene Atmosphere – Here, I expect a serene and unhurried atmosphere. You'll likely encounter friendly locals, traditional mud houses, and agricultural landscapes. It's generally not crowded, making it ideal for travelers interested in cultural exploration, photography, and quiet contemplation.

Best time to go

Cooler Months – I find the cooler months, from **October to March**, are generally the best time to visit Nagola. The weather is more pleasant for exploring during these months, avoiding the intense summer heat.

Practical info

Road Access – Access to Nagola is primarily by road. While there aren't specific 'opening hours' for the village itself, respecting local customs and privacy is key. I recommend dressing modestly and always asking for permission before photographing people or their property.

Good to know

Local Dialects – It's good to know that local dialects like Marwari are commonly spoken here, alongside Hindi. While English might not be widely understood, the warmth and hospitality of the villagers often transcend language barriers.
